Flooding and Water Damage Response in Mtairy, NC
Standing water inside a home moves fast. It saturates carpet padding, wicks into drywall, and begins undermining subfloor material within the first 24 to 48 hours. Roto-Rooter's water damage restoration service addresses the full sequence - from initial extraction through structural drying - so that secondary damage is contained before it becomes a larger rebuild.
The first step is always water extraction. Technicians use truck-mounted and portable extractors to pull standing water from floors, carpets, and low-lying cavities. Once the bulk water is removed, moisture readings are taken across building materials to map how far water has migrated beyond the visible surface.

After extraction, the drying phase begins. Air movers are positioned to circulate air across wet surfaces - walls, floors, and ceilings - while commercial dehumidifiers pull moisture out of the room's air. This combination drives evaporation from within building materials rather than simply drying the surface. Technicians monitor moisture levels across multiple days to confirm that framing, drywall, and subfloor are returning to acceptable readings.
When water has contacted sewage or ground contaminants - classified as category 2 or category 3 water - sanitization is required before any rebuilding begins. Antimicrobial treatment is applied to affected surfaces to prevent microbial growth in the period between drying and reconstruction. Wet drywall that does not reach dry readings within 48 hours typically must be removed rather than dried in place.
Roto-Rooter technicians document damage throughout the process, which supports the insurance claim process. Photographs, moisture logs, and a clear account of affected materials give homeowners and adjusters a factual record of the event and the remediation steps taken. Common Plumbing Problems Roto-Rooter Diagnoses and Fixes
Most residential plumbing failures fall into a short list of recurring categories. Recognizing the symptom early - and understanding what it usually points to - helps homeowners make the call before a minor issue becomes a major repair.
Drain Backups and Slow Drains
Slow drains are the most common plumbing complaint. In bathroom sinks, tubs, and showers, the cause is almost always hair binding with soap scum just past the P-trap. Kitchen drains clog differently: cooking grease cools and solidifies on the pipe wall in layers over time until flow is restricted. A Roto-Rooter technician clears both with a cable auger or, for deeper or more stubborn buildup, hydro jetting - which scours the pipe wall rather than simply punching through the clog.
Main sewer line backups are a different problem. When multiple fixtures back up simultaneously - the toilet gurgles while the washing machine drains, or the shower backs up when the sink runs - the blockage is in the main line between the house and the city connection. A sewer camera identifies whether the cause is grease accumulation, tree root intrusion at a joint, or a structural issue like a belly or a collapsed section.
Hidden Leaks
Leaks behind walls, under slabs, and at fixture connections often go undetected until a water bill spikes or a stain appears on the ceiling below a bathroom. Roto-Rooter technicians trace hidden leaks using moisture meters and visual inspection at supply line connections, shutoff valves, and fixture supply tubes. A failed ice maker line, for example, can leak slowly behind a refrigerator for weeks before it becomes visible. Early detection limits the scope of both the plumbing repair and any resulting water damage remediation.
Water Heater Failures
A water heater that rumbles during heating cycles has sediment accumulated on the tank bottom. That sediment layer forces the burner or heating element to work harder to transfer heat through it, reducing efficiency and shortening the tank's service life. Roto-Rooter technicians flush the tank, inspect the anode rod for corrosion, test the thermostat, and check the pressure relief valve - the components most likely to cause failure before the tank itself gives out.
Tankless and electric water heaters follow different diagnostic paths. Electric units are checked at the heating elements and thermostat. Tankless units are inspected for scale buildup on the heat exchanger and for flow sensor issues that cause the unit to fail to ignite. The diagnostic process matches the equipment type rather than applying a single approach across all water heater styles.
Water Pressure Problems
Low pressure throughout the whole house typically points to one of three causes: a supply-side restriction, a failing pressure reducing valve, or an active leak pulling flow away from fixtures. High pressure - which stresses fixture connections and appliance supply lines - usually indicates a pressure reducing valve that is no longer regulating correctly. A Roto-Rooter technician measures incoming pressure, inspects the PRV, and traces the supply line to identify where flow is being lost.
Pipe Condition and Repair
Galvanized steel pipes corrode from the inside as they age, gradually narrowing the interior diameter and restricting flow. PEX and copper replacements restore full flow and eliminate the corrosion cycle. Roto-Rooter handles both targeted leak repairs at specific joints and full repipe projects when the pipe material itself is the underlying problem.
